Course Highlights

In addition to surgery and OPD, candidates get exposure to Image Guided Biopsies, Sclerotherapy, RFA & Cryotherapy, Embolisation, Radiation Oncology, Chemotherapy, Targeted Therapy and Immune Oncology, Navigation and 3D Printing.


Format and Pattern

Explanation during surgery, clinics and one to one interactive session. Course will be done over 6 days, 3 days at TMH and 3 days at Nanavati Max covering OPD and OT in both centres. One day at Tata Memorial Hospital will be spent in interventional radiology observing biopsy, RFA, cryotherapy, sclerotherapy and embolisation. One day at Nanavati Max Hospital will be spent on understanding 3D printing, chemotherapy and radiation.


Core competencies to

Needle core biopsy for musculoskeletal tumors, approach to benign and be achieved malignant tumors, principles & techniques of extended curettage of benign bone tumors, concept of wide margin, introduction to navigation and 3D printed guides for bone tumor resection.


Who can attend this Course

Any orthopaedic surgeon or postgraduate interested in an exposure to musculoskeletal tumors.
